数字孪生开发技术分析

2023-12-21 12:51:30

数字孪生的开发涉及多个技术领域,包括计算机科学、数据科学、人工智能和工程等。以下是数字孪生开发中常用的一些关键技术,希望对大家有所帮助。北京木奇移动技术有限公司,专业的软件外包开发公司,欢迎交流合作。

1.建模和仿真: 使用计算机辅助设计(CAD)和计算机辅助工程(CAE)工具进行建模和仿真,以创建实体或系统的精确数字化模型。

2.物联网(IoT): 通过与物联网设备集成,收集实时数据以反映实体或系统的状态。传感器和设备的数据可以用于更新数字孪生模型,实现对实际环境的准确反映。

3.大数据和分析: 使用大数据技术来处理和分析从实际系统中收集的大量数据。这包括数据存储、数据处理、数据挖掘和机器学习等技术,以提取有用的信息和模式。

4.虚拟现实(VR)和增强现实(AR): 利用虚拟和增强现实技术,将数字孪生模型可视化并与实际环境进行交互。这有助于用户更好地理解和操作数字孪生模型。

5.云计算: 使用云计算平台存储和处理数字孪生模型的大量数据。云计算提供了灵活性和可扩展性,以适应不同规模和复杂度的数字孪生项目。

6.人工智能(AI)和机器学习(ML): 利用AI和ML技术对数字孪生模型进行预测、优化和决策。这些技术能够从数据中学习模式,提供智能的系统分析和建议。

7.协同工程: 采用协同工程方法,促使多个团队或个体共同参与数字孪生模型的开发和维护,以确保模型的准确性和实用性。

8.安全性和隐私保护: 在数字孪生开发中,需要考虑数据安全和隐私问题。采用适当的加密、身份验证和访问控制技术,确保数字孪生模型的安全性和用户隐私。

数字孪生的开发通常是跨学科的,涉及多个技术和领域的整合。不同项目可能会使用不同的技术组合,具体取决于项目的需求和目标。

文章来源:https://blog.csdn.net/super_Dev_OP/article/details/135126593
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。